Mobile Notary Costs in Saluda County
Mobile notary fees in Saluda County vary based on the type of notarization, number of documents, travel distance, and time of appointment. Most states set maximum per-act fees for standard notarizations, while mobile notaries may charge additional travel fees that are typically unregulated. Loan signing packages generally cost more due to the volume and complexity of mortgage documents. After-hours or weekend appointments may carry a surcharge. Always confirm pricing with your notary before booking.

What Does a Mobile Notary Do in Saluda County?
A mobile notary in Saluda County is a commissioned notary public who travels to your location — home, office, hospital, or elsewhere — to witness and authenticate document signings. Unlike stationary notaries found at banks or shipping stores, mobile notaries offer the convenience of coming directly to you, wherever you are in the Saluda County area.
Mobile notaries are legally authorized to verify the identity of document signers, administer oaths and affirmations, witness signatures, and apply their official notary seal.
